Manual placement of insulation

Piping design context

Working without LineID (so with single Default specification)

You will be able to select only the Insulation specification attached to the Default Specification Resource from Datasetup

To be able to select a insulation specification in Data Information Panel, you must be in insulation mode

 

Working with lineID 

Insulation Specification is retreive from LineID. in lineID you will have access to all Insulation specifiaction declared into the Insulation Specification Resource from Datasetup

At any moment you can override the insulation from lineID by selecting manually one in Data information panel

 

When working with lineID , the selection of the reference PArt are filtered based on the lineID Temperature --> be carefull to have a temperature on the lineID that is compatible with the Insulation Part Min/Max temperature

Not sure the value on insualtion spec has an impact
Very important to have value defined at insulation part level

Managing Insulation gap

By default if you are adding two insulations on the same pipe the second insulation is adding first insulation thickness to its diameter.

In some cases it is required to partially insulate the pipe on different portions, in this case you can add nodes on the pipe to split the segment and then use partial insulations as shown in the following video.
